hg: jdk9/hs/nashorn: 6 new changesets

alejandro.murillo at oracle.com alejandro.murillo at oracle.com
Fri Mar 6 15:16:37 UTC 2015


Changeset: d0efd099521a
Author:    attila
Date:      2015-03-02 14:33 +0100
URL:       http://hg.openjdk.java.net/jdk9/hs/nashorn/rev/d0efd099521a

8074031: Canonicalize is-a-JS-string tests
Reviewed-by: hannesw, lagergren

!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/lookup/MethodHandleFactory.java
!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/objects/Global.java
!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/objects/NativeDate.java
!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/objects/NativeJSON.java
!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/objects/NativeString.java
!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/runtime/ConsString.java
!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/runtime/JSType.java
!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/runtime/ScriptFunctionData.java
!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/runtime/ScriptRuntime.java
!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/runtime/ScriptingFunctions.java
!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/runtime/linker/BrowserJSObjectLinker.java
!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/runtime/linker/JSObjectLinker.java
!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/runtime/linker/JavaArgumentConverters.java
!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/runtime/linker/NashornPrimitiveLinker.java

Changeset: 20c3aef2b4cb
Author:    attila
Date:      2015-03-05 15:43 +0100
URL:       http://hg.openjdk.java.net/jdk9/hs/nashorn/rev/20c3aef2b4cb

8035712: Restore some of the RuntimeCallSite specializations
Reviewed-by: hannesw, lagergren

!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/codegen/BranchOptimizer.java
!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/codegen/CodeGenerator.java
!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/codegen/LocalVariableTypesCalculator.java
!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/codegen/MethodEmitter.java
- src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/codegen/RuntimeCallSite.java
!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/ir/BinaryNode.java
!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/ir/RuntimeNode.java
!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/runtime/JSType.java
!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/runtime/ScriptRuntime.java
!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/runtime/linker/Bootstrap.java
+ test/script/basic/JDK-8035712.js

Changeset: f46a048deb93
Author:    katleman
Date:      2015-03-05 11:26 -0800
URL:       http://hg.openjdk.java.net/jdk9/hs/nashorn/rev/f46a048deb93

Added tag jdk9-b53 for changeset 6cd23482ca9b

! .hgtags

Changeset: 26460b897225
Author:    lana
Date:      2015-03-05 15:22 -0800
URL:       http://hg.openjdk.java.net/jdk9/hs/nashorn/rev/26460b897225

Merge

- src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/codegen/RuntimeCallSite.java

Changeset: 29945cf3274d
Author:    attila
Date:      2015-03-06 09:59 +0100
URL:       http://hg.openjdk.java.net/jdk9/hs/nashorn/rev/29945cf3274d

8074491: run-nasgen in ant doesn't see the right Nashorn classes
Reviewed-by: hannesw, lagergren

! make/build-nasgen.xml

Changeset: 700f5e3f5ff2
Author:    attila
Date:      2015-03-06 10:18 +0100
URL:       http://hg.openjdk.java.net/jdk9/hs/nashorn/rev/700f5e3f5ff2

8074487: Static analysis of IfNode should consider terminating branches
Reviewed-by: hannesw, lagergren

! src/jdk.scripting.nashorn/share/classes/jdk/nashorn/internal/codegen/LocalVariableTypesCalculator.java



More information about the jdk9-hs-changes mailing list